Handover note — Dara to Milun

Sales leads: the Q3 budget request for the Vexel Line expansion is with finance as of Tuesday. Dara has secured provisional approval for the tooling portion; the travel and demo allocation is still under review. Milun will chase the remaining sign-off next week. Hold all new spend commitments until then. Context for the request is below.

board note of yageg-yadug: The northern region missed its Framir quota by 13.1 percent last quarter. Lamathek Freight plans to raise the Quenael list price by 30.2 percent in March. The pricing group signed off on a budget of $133.5 million for Project Novok. The renewal with Gilethek Foods closes at $60.0 million a year, 2.7 percent above the last contract.

Subject: Thumbnail queue fix shipped to prod

Team — the Brimble thumbnail generation queue no longer stalls when source images exceed 40MB. We added a pre-resize step and bumped worker memory limits. Backlog from last week has fully drained. Future maintainers: the retry policy now caps at three attempts, then routes to the dead-letter topic. The deployed build carries the token below.

build token for tajeg-bajep: htk14_409ba9df6b8acb

## Artifact Signing — SDK Parity Notes (Weekly Sync)

Kestrel SDK for Android reached parity with the Swift client this sprint: offline queueing, batched telemetry, and retry semantics now match. Both SDKs ship as signed artifacts from the same pipeline. Remaining gap: background sync throttling, targeted next sprint. Verify both release bundles before tagging. Both artifacts validate against the shared signing key below.

signing key of kawig-fafog = bky19_6Fypv1qws7J8qJtaYjX